The 14 & U Farmers” Market in Washington, DC, offers a vibrant community space where local farmers and vendors showcase fresh, seasonal produce from spring through fall. Visitors can enjoy a diverse selection of fruits, vegetables, baked goods, flowers, and artisan products, all sourced from nearby farms and producers. The market provides a welcoming environment for families, pet owners, and anyone seeking high-quality, locally grown food in the heart of the city. Open outdoors during the warmer months, this market is a convenient destination for residents and visitors alike to support local agriculture while enjoying the lively atmosphere of Washington, DC. With a strong reputation and a 4.2-star rating based on reviews, the 14 & U Farmers” Market is a cornerstone of the community”s farm-to-table movement.
